Lace Hotel - Bruges
51.20618, 3.21794Overview
Nestled in the Historic Centre of Brugge district of Bruges, the comfortable 3-star Lace Hotel is a 10-minute walk from culture-oriented attractions like the highly absorbing chocolate Choco-Story Museum. The great-value hotel also provides bicycle rentals to explore the area.
Location
The property is located in the centre of Bruges, a mere 10 minutes' stroll from Torture Museum Oude Steen and only a short stroll from 'T Zand. The Lace is a mere 10 minutes' stroll from Concertgebouw bus stop and approximately a 5-minute stroll from Bruges Concert Hall. The comfortable accommodation allows you to enjoy such natural sights as Arentshof Park around 800 metres away.
For those travelling from afar, Ostend-Bruges airport is 32 minutes' drive away.
Eat & Drink
This Bruges hotel offers breakfast in the restaurant. Guests may find the restaurant Dukes' Restaurant next to the property.
